Take a tour with your guide through the quaint street lined with Japanese old houses!
Masuda Town has prospered as a merchant town since the Edo period.
Because this town has been the transportation hub, a variety of agricultural products gathered here. Merchants amassed wealth in their fields and created mansion towns.
Inside these mansions, “Kura’’ or a storehouse was built by wealthy merchants to store documents and household furniture.
This storehouse is still inhabited and rare even in Japan.
Feel the elegance in the detailed decorations such as white plaster, polished black plaster and lacquered interior.
The townscape is home to many historic buildings of this area.
Masuda town was designated as a National Preservation Districts for Groups of Traditional Buildings in 2013.
